I think there is more hype than actual hurt about our sport.
I actually believe these incidents are happening more then we, the muzzleloading community, are aware of. I base this belief on a couple things. We are dealing with an explosive and not everyone who handles these items do so in a safe manner. Also there are people that simply do not take all the necessary steps such as reading a manual or what ever, and do unsafe acts. Not all of these incident may be serious, some very simple, but still something that should not have happened. What happens most times I believeis the person(s) involved with the incident contacts the store they purchased the rifle fromor the manufacturer and after that it is a mad rush to create damage control.

I've seen a lot of deals made by the legal community and believe me, when there is something that happens which might effect a company image, or even have implications of a law suit, these companies legal teams come down on the offended or injured party with amazing speed. And then,the promises and pay offs begin. In almost all cases there is a clause in the final settlement that nothing can be discussed or details disclosed.

So while we may be upset because we hear of an incident happening but for reasons can not learn the facts, there may be many more incidents out there that we never hear of at all.
